Brown was born in Connecticut, but was raised in Ohio and learned early-on in life to hate slavery. His upbringing gave him the courage to develop a plan to create an army that would arm slaves with weapons with would eventually end slavery.
His goal was to attract slaves as he moved along to the Appalachian Mountains, until slavery could no longer support the system of bondage.
